Initial Fixed Recovery Charge as a Percentage of Consumer’s Bill:   

The initial fixed recovery charge for the recovery bonds offered hereby is expected to represent approximately 1.4% of the total electric bill, as of March 1, 2022, received by a 500 kWh residential consumer of PG&E. However, as described in the prospectus, the impact of the fixed recovery charges is designed to be neutral, on average, to consumers, in part due to the Customer Credit. The Customer Credit, however, will not be used to pay fixed recovery charges.

 

The estimated aggregate initial fixed recovery charge for (1) the recovery bonds offered hereby, (2) the 2021 Wildfire Recovery Bonds and (3) the Series 2022-A Bonds is expected to represent approximately 3.5% of the total electric bill, as of March 1, 2022, received by a 500 kWh residential consumer of PG&E.

WEIGHTED AVERAGE LIFE SENSITIVITY

 

            -5%
(1.79 Standard
Deviations from Mean)
     -15%
(5.82 Standard
Deviations from Mean)
 
Tranche    Expected Weighted
Average Life (Years)
     WAL (yrs)      Change (days)*      WAL (yrs)      Change (days)*
 

A-1

     4.99        4.99        0        4.99        0  

A-2

     12.09        12.09        0        12.09        0  

A-3

     16.96        16.96        0        16.96        0  

A-4

     22.42        22.42        0        22.42        0  

A-5

     27.94        27.94        0        27.95        4  

 

*

Number is rounded to whole days

For the purposes of preparing the above chart, the following assumptions, among others, have been made: (i) in relation to the initial forecast, the forecast error stays constant over the life of the recovery bonds and is equal to an overestimate of electricity consumption of 5% (1.79 standard deviations from mean) or 15% (5.82 standard deviations from mean), (ii) the servicer makes timely and accurate submissions to true-up the fixed recovery charges annually, (iii) consumer write-off rates are held constant at 0.42% and 0.08% for residential and non-residential, (iv) PG&E remits all fixed recovery charges on average 47 days and 34 days after such charges are billed to residential and non-residential consumers, respectively, (v) operating expenses are equal to projections, (vi) there is no acceleration of the final maturity date of the recovery bonds, (vii) a permanent loss of all consumers has not occurred, and (viii) the issuance date of the recovery bonds is July 20, 2022. There can be no assurance that the weighted average lives of the recovery bonds will be as shown.
